Literature summary extracted from

  • Shankaran, R.; Ameen, M.; Daniel, W.L.; Davidson, R.G.; Chang, P.L.
    Characterization of arylsulfatase C isozymes from human liver and placenta (1991), Biochim. Biophys. Acta, 1078, 251-257.
    View publication on PubMed

KM Value [mM]

EC Number KM Value [mM] KM Value Maximum [mM] Substrate Comment Organism Structure
3.1.6.2 0.27
-
methylumbelliferyl sulfate s-form Homo sapiens
3.1.6.2 0.58
-
methylumbelliferyl sulfate f-form Homo sapiens

Molecular Weight [Da]

EC Number Molecular Weight [Da] Molecular Weight Maximum [Da] Comment Organism
3.1.6.2 183000
-
placenta, s-form, gel filtration, two isoforms s- and f-form Homo sapiens
3.1.6.2 200000
-
liver, f-form, gel filtration, two isoforms s- and f-form Homo sapiens

Substrates and Products (Substrate)

EC Number Substrates Comment Substrates Organism Products Comment (Products) Rev. Reac.
3.1.6.2 4-methylumbelliferyl sulfate + H2O both s-form and f-form Homo sapiens 4-methylumbelliferone + sulfate
-
?
3.1.6.2 cholesterol 3-sulfate + H2O only s-form Homo sapiens cholesterol + sulfate
-
?
3.1.6.2 dehydroepiandrosterone 3-sulfate + H2O only s-form Homo sapiens dehydroepiandrosterone + sulfate
-
?
3.1.6.2 estrone sulfate + H2O only s-form Homo sapiens estrone + sulfate
-
?
3.1.6.2 steroid sulfates + H2O also acts on some related steryl sulfates, phenol sulfates, steroid arylsulfates and steroid alkyl sulfates catalyzed at the same site Homo sapiens steroid + sulfate
-
?

Temperature Stability [°C]

EC Number Temperature Stability Minimum [°C] Temperature Stability Maximum [°C] Comment Organism
3.1.6.2 50
-
f-form: 50% loss of activity Homo sapiens
3.1.6.2 57
-
s-form: 50% loss of activity Homo sapiens
